+/* I/O port base address for the first serial port. */
+#define IO_BASE 0x3f8
+
+/* DLAB=0 registers. */
+#define RBR_REG (IO_BASE + 0) /* Receiver Buffer Reg. (read-only). */
+#define THR_REG (IO_BASE + 0) /* Transmitter Holding Reg. (write-only). */
+#define IER_REG (IO_BASE + 1) /* Interrupt Enable Reg.. */
+
+/* DLAB=1 registers. */
+#define LS_REG (IO_BASE + 0) /* Divisor Latch (LSB). */
+#define MS_REG (IO_BASE + 1) /* Divisor Latch (MSB). */
+
+/* DLAB-insensitive registers. */
+#define IIR_REG (IO_BASE + 2) /* Interrupt Identification Reg. (read-only) */
+#define FCR_REG (IO_BASE + 2) /* FIFO Control Reg. (write-only). */
+#define LCR_REG (IO_BASE + 3) /* Line Control Register. */
+#define MCR_REG (IO_BASE + 4) /* MODEM Control Register. */
+#define LSR_REG (IO_BASE + 5) /* Line Status Register (read-only). */
+
+/* Interrupt Enable Register bits. */
+#define IER_RECV 0x01 /* Interrupt when data received. */
+#define IER_XMIT 0x02 /* Interrupt when transmit finishes. */
+
+/* Line Control Register bits. */
+#define LCR_N81 0x03 /* No parity, 8 data bits, 1 stop bit. */
+#define LCR_DLAB 0x80 /* Divisor Latch Access Bit (DLAB). */
+
+/* MODEM Control Register. */
+#define MCR_OUT2 0x08 /* Output line 2. */
+
+/* Line Status Register. */
+#define LSR_DR 0x01 /* Data Ready: received data byte is in RBR. */
+#define LSR_THRE 0x20 /* THR Empty. */
